The cpu component test framework needs a bit of work to get it up to
scratch. I'd like to suggest that if the tree is configured for a
specific target, that $(top_builddir)/gas/as-new is tried for building
test cases. If all targets are configured, or an assembler cannot be
found in the build tree, we can either skip the tests ("untested") or
run ${exec-prefix}-as from the path.
Is this a reasonable approach? Any better ideas?
